Failure is an evolutionary norm. Success is rare, simultaneous success even more so.

My take on Fermi's where is everybody question:
https://medium.com/lessons-from-history/dont-look-up-look-back-why-study-history-part-two-2229b27aa0a0

Rarely successful intelligent life that scales its civilization through harnessing agriculture and then fossil fueled industry that yields interstellar travel technology will tend to hit the unsustainability energy-temperature wall before it gets to Kardashev level 1. Civilization is a cherry blossom.
